"Rude GP on Coventry GP out-of-hours service"

About: The Walk in Centre

(as the patient),

I used the phone number for the Coventry GP our of hours service as it turned out that I had forgotten an important medication. I was greeted by the initial assessment over the phone, told them my concern and was told a GP would ring within the next hour.

At approximately 10 minutes later I received a phone call from the GP. However, I could not understand him at all, which I feel was because he was speaking too quickly and because of the language used. I was extremely apologetic but tried to provide the information required, but I simply could not understand him. In my opinion he then started to get aggressive with me and began shouting down the phone, which I feel didn't help as he was still talking to quickly and it only felt demeaning and insulting to me. Especially as I still needed to ask him to repeat himself regarding either where I was staying or where I was registered, I also explained again that I couldn't understand him.

He then clearly lost his patience and just asked me to come down to the walk in centre. He also blamed me for the fact I couldn't understand him due to ny phone connection in a very accusing manner. Although I couldn't detect a problem on my end of the call, I don't think a bad line could have caused him to sound extremely rude, abrupt and unhelpful on my phone. I explained I disliked his manner and wished to make a complaint, and again he shouted at me to go to the walk in clinic.

As I was already in a worried state as I may have missed a dose and could miss a weeks worth as well, the way he came across did nothing but stress and upset me, as well as completely discourage me from attending the walk in clinic.

I subsequently made a call in order to find out how to make a complaint to the service, and the woman dealt with that very kindly and explained to put it writing. I would hope you can play back the recording of the call from the gp and make your own mind up. To be honest I did not hear whether it was the GP.

Although I understand you have a complaints procedure, and I will be putting my complaint in writing when I get back home at the end of the week, I would appreciate it if you could provide a decent response to this site too, as I'm sure other users would find your response helpful or interesting.

I have written this on my phone on the evening of this incident, so I apologise if there are any errors.
